2016-1-12 · Crusher Reduction Ratio. I have mentioned the fact that, as the % of voids in the crushing chamber decreases, the production of fines by attrition increases. This is like saying that, as the Crusher Reduction Ratio in any given crusher is increased, the % of fines in the product will increase, even though the discharge setting remains unchanged.

2021-3-28 · We can use the app linked above to get the number of milling stages, by inserting the correct values, the total reduction ratio, feed size in mm. In the example we get 4 stages, 3 crushing stages + 1 grinding stage. You can use a jaw crusher of 3/1 followed by a cone crusher 5/1, a second cone crusher 8/1, and a rod mill of 67/1 reduction ratio.

2012-9-5 · d1/d2 is known as the size reduction ratio (RR) and is used to evaluate the relative performance of different types of equipment. Coarse grinding has RRs below 8:1, whereas in fine grinding, ratios can exceed 100:1 (Brennan et al., 1990). 2. Reduction ratio = 2 – 20 depending on material. Typically R = 8. Rod Mill Charge: Typically 45% of internal volume; 35% – 65% range. Bed porosity typically 40%. Height of bed measured in the same way as ball mills. Bulk density of rods = 6.25 tons/m3. In wet grinding…
